Abstract

Based on the recently considered classical string configurations, in the framework of the semiclassical limit of the string/gauge theory correspondence, we describe a procedure for obtaining exact classical string solutions in general string theory backgrounds, when the string embedding coordinates depend nonlinearly on the worldsheet spatial parameter. The tensionless limit, corresponding to small 't Hooft coupling on the field theory side, is also considered. Applying the developed approach, we first reproduce some known results. Then, we find new string solutions — with two spins in AdS 5 black hole background and in AdS 5× S 5 with two spins and up to nine independent conserved R-charges.
